				<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p>Cisco has it&#8217;s own magazine that it publishes where it explains up-coming features, what companies it purchased, how to perform common tasks and a whole bunch of other information. The magazine is really well put together and can be downloaded in PDF form for free <a href="http://www.cisco.com/web/about/ac123/ac114/about_cisco_packet_magazine.html">here</a>.</p>
<p>If you have any interest in Cisco equipment check it out.</p>

				<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p>Cisco hardware and software is extremely complex. When it comes to routers their abilities are unmatched which is why a lot of people strive for the Cisco certifications of CCNA, CCNP and the highly coveted CCIE. But who can afford to purchase 5 to 10 thousand dollars for the hardware that you would need in order to practice for those exams?</p>
<p>Cisco router emulators will the need just perfectly. While Cisco emulators have been around for a long time their success has been somewhat limited but their stability. Recently I was re-acquanted with a very good and very stable emulator named <a href="http://dynagen.org/">Dynagen</a>. </p>
<p>The tool highly customizable, runs on Linux and Windows, can emulate several hardware platforms and allows you to add/remove hardware as needed. Perfect for testing and training.</p>
